Looking on Dr Google, it seems like it can be associated with meconium aspiration, respiratory distress syndrome, difficult delivery, cord around the neck, prematurity... It''s supposedly not that uncommon: 3 in 1000. I wonder if they know what caused it in your niece''s case? It certainly sounds like she''s in good hands, for them to have recognized it quickly, and she''s in the best place in the NICU for them to deal with problems like the apnea she had last night. I hope she starts to get better soon. It''ll be hard for everyone, but one of the recent studies in the British Medical Journal seemed to indicate that it was the preemies with pneumothorax who didn''t do so well. The term babies survived, so I think there''s every reason to hope that she''ll be fine.
